Modification of Matlab's PDE toolbox

The objective of this project was to develop a probabilistic matrix-inclusion model to calibrate the apparent elasticity tensor of a composite material. Thus, in this project, we have modified the Matlab's Partial Differential Equation (PDE) toolbox to study the non-separation of scale of the material. More precisely, the toolbox was modified to integrate random distribution of inclusions as well as its volume fraction. The modified toolbox allowed then investigating the mechanical "apparent" properties of the material from a probabilistic stand point.
